News

According to the College Board, AP Computer Science Principles was the largest course launch in the nonprofit's history — 50,000 students took it last year, and 76,000 are taking it this year.
CodeMonkey’s AP CSP course includes everything educators need to confidently teach the subject, whether they are new to computer science or experienced in the field.
Participation and performance among AP Computer Science courses has increased in the past year, but especially so for the popular AP Computer Science Principles class.
Sweet’s AP Computer Science Principles class at Renaissance High School had 35 students, 63 percent of whom were female. All but two of his students decided to take the final exam, and 27 passed.
Abraham Lincoln High School won a national diversity award earlier this spring because girls made up a majority of school's the Advanced Placement Computer Science Principles class.
“Let’s do it!” That was Alexis Johnson’s reaction when she saw professional learning opportunities focused on computational thinking. A first grade teacher with no formal CS background, she jumped at ...
CSCI 1025 - Introduction to Computer Science: Cybersecurity 3 Credits An introduction to the fundamental principles of computer and network security, privacy-preserving communication techniques, and ...
The Computer Science Teachers Association’s A Model Curriculum for K–12 Computer Science report defines computer science as “the study of computers and algorithmic processes, including their ...
And there are currently no plans to add one of the broad survey courses, such as Exploring Computer Science or Advanced Placement Computer Science Principles, that proponents have touted as a ...
Batavia High School’s AP Computer Science Principles is earning a diversity award for achieving a high female participation rate. “We’re thrilled to congratulate our female AP computer ...
Computer science combines the principles of engineering, mathematics and science to study and develop computers, networks, hardware, software, databases and much more. Because of that, there is a wide ...
What can you expect from a master’s in computer science? Our guide breaks down admission requirements, concentrations, common courses and careers.